A smooth flight for Indus Airways, Jagson Airlines

Chandigarh: Four months after the launch of Indus Airways operations, the flights are having over 60 per cent occupancy rate. This, when February is considered to be a lean month for the airline industry.
GM (Operations), Indus Airways, Captain M S Sandhu, said the traffic on Indus Airways flights is on an upswing.
""Our morning flight from Delhi gets on an average about 30 to 35 passengers daily, and similar is the case for the flight to Mumbai. The 5 pm flight from Chandigarh to Delhi is the most popular, with close to 40 tickets being sold every day.
Jagson Airlines, which started operations in December last year, too is happy with the response. Mahesh of Jagson
Airlines said, the morning flight from Delhi to Chandigarh is mostly full with 17 to 18 people on the flight to Chandigarh, utilising the 18 seater Dornear aircraft to full capacity.
However, the flight to Kullu and Dharamsala has about 8 to 10 passengers,” said Mahesh. Jagson Airlines operates between Delhi-Chandigarh-Kullu-Dharamsala and back thrice a week.
